7A. TIER COMPLIANCE AND AI MONITORING
7A.1 Per-Client Metering. Each client workspace is provisioned at a specific wholesale tier (Basic, Pro, or Premium) with corresponding credit allocations, seat limits, and feature access. AI credits, seats, and premium features are metered and enforced on a per-client-workspace basis. Credits allocated to one client workspace may not be transferred to or used for the benefit of another client workspace.
7A.2 AI Monitoring. Grant Search US employs automated artificial intelligence systems to monitor platform usage patterns, including credit consumption, feature usage, and workspace activity, to detect tier arbitrage, credit sharing, or other abusive practices. These systems identify instances where a Reseller uses a higher-tier client workspace's resources (credits, features, or seats) to provide services to a lower-tier client workspace.
7A.3 Prohibited Conduct. Reseller shall not (a) use credits, features, or seats allocated to one client workspace to provide services to another client workspace; (b) attempt to circumvent per-client tier restrictions by copying, transferring, or redirecting AI-generated content, features, or resources across client workspaces; (c) downgrade a client's tier after utilizing higher-tier resources; or (d) engage in any practice designed to obtain higher-tier services at lower-tier wholesale rates.
7A.4 Consequences of Abuse. If Grant Search US's AI monitoring systems identify, or Grant Search US reasonably determines, that Reseller has engaged in conduct prohibited under this Section 7A, Grant Search US may, at its sole discretion and without prior notice: (a) immediately terminate this Agreement and all of Reseller's client workspaces; (b) cancel all active subscriptions (including the agency plan and all per-client wholesale subscriptions) with no refunds; and (c) pursue any other remedies available at law or in equity. Reseller acknowledges that all fees paid are non-refundable in the event of termination for cause under this Section.
7A.5 Enforcement and Escalation. Grant Search US will enforce this Section 7A through a graduated process:
(a) Tier 1 — Automated Warning: Upon first detection of a potential violation, an automated warning is sent to the Reseller with no penalty imposed, but the warning is logged on the Reseller's account.
(b) Tier 2 — Formal Notice: If the violation persists within thirty (30) days of the warning, or if the initial violation is assessed as severe, a formal notice is issued and Grant Search US may retroactively upgrade the affected client workspace(s) to the correct tier and back-bill the Reseller for the wholesale price difference for the period of misuse.
(c) Tier 3 — Suspension: If the violation continues after a formal notice, all client workspaces and dashboard access may be suspended, and the Reseller shall have seven (7) days to remedy by upgrading affected clients to the correct tier and paying any outstanding balance.
(d) Tier 4 — Cancellation: If the violation remains unresolved after suspension, or if the initial violation is egregious, the Reseller's account and all client workspaces may be permanently canceled, all subscriptions terminated, and all fees retained without refund, as provided in Section 7A.4 and Section 8.3(e).
The escalation tier of each Reseller is tracked on the Reseller's agency record. Repeated or severe violations will result in faster escalation through these tiers.
